CVE-2021-23055 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 6.5/10 on the CVSS scale. On version 2.x before 2.0.3 and 1.x before 1.12.3, the command line restriction that controls snippet use with NGINX Ingress Controller does not apply to Ingress objects. Note: Software versions which have reached End of Technical Support (EoTS) are not evaluated.. EPSS estimates a 0.72%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
